Go for Ultimate Practicality With a Dish Rack

Dish racks are a popular option to put above your kitchen sink, and it makes total sense. If your dishes are wet, you can put them on a dish rack to dry, and any leftover droplets will fall into the sink. They also make for easy organization, which is especially great for keeping your favorite dishes within reach.

This dish rack in particular has the added benefit of extra shelving, allowing you to store soap bottles, knives, cleaning brushes, or other practical kitchen items. Along with filling the empty space above your sink, it’s a highly practical solution.

Start a Mini Garden With Wall-Hanging Planters

If you have enough natural light in your kitchen without a window above the sink, you could easily fill the space with some wall-hanging planters. If you’d like to add a burst of color, you could add some colorful flowers. Or, if you love cooking, you could start a mini herb garden.

Even if you don’t have a green thumb, you could still utilize these stylish planters. Mini succulents are easy to grow and don’t require much upkeep to survive. You could even fill them with small fake plants for the lowest maintenance option possible. Whatever you decide to fill them with, they could definitely be a great option to make the area around your kitchen sink shine.

Replicate a Window Look With a Window Mirror

If you don’t have a window above your kitchen sink but really wish you did, you can easily replicate the look with a window mirror. Window mirrors look nearly identical to real windows, just with a reflective surface instead of transparent glass. They can also serve a practical purpose as well, spreading natural light throughout your space.

This window mirror is relatively simple, allowing it to fit in a variety of contexts. It would work especially well if you have a lot of vertical space above your sink.

What are the best blinds for kitchens? ›

Window treatments like Shutters, Wood blinds, Faux wood blinds and Solar shades are the most popular and best window treatments for kitchens because they are so easy to keep clean and so low maintenance.

What blinds are best for greasy kitchen? ›

If they're near the sink, stove or other food-prep areas where your shades may come into contact with water, steam or grease splatters, you might consider faux wood blinds, faux wood shutters or vinyl roller shades because they're very durable and easy to clean with a damp cloth.
